Shared Migration: Spirits, Animals and Humans (Sculpture )

The ancestors of the Greenland Inuit left their ancient Alaskan homelands in search of a new place to call home. They brought with them new hunting technology and modes of transport. And with them came their stories, myths and legends. p 72 Moving Forward: Breaking Through
